Scotland:

ALandofWisdom

  Inthe1740s,thefamousFrenchphilosopherVoltairesaid“WelooktoScotlandforallourideasofcivilization.”That'snotabadadvertisementforanycountrywhenitcomestoattractingpeopletosearchforafirst-classeducation.

  AccordingtotheAmericanauthorArthurHerman,theScotsinventedthemodernworlditself.HearguesthatScottishthinkersandintellectualsworkedoutmanyofthemostimportantideasonwhichmodernlifedepends-everythingfromthescientificmethodtomarketeconomics.Theirideasdidnotjustspreadamongintellectuals,buttothosepeopleinbusiness,governmentandthescienceswhoactuallyshapedtheWesternworld.

  ItallstartedduringtheperiodthathistorianscalltheScottishEnlightenment(启蒙运动),whichisusuallyseenastakingplacebetweentheyears1740and1800.Beforethat,philosophywasmainlyconcemedwithreligion.ForthethinkersoftheScottishEnlightenment,theproperstudyofhumanitywasmankinditself.

  Theirreasoningwaspractical.ForthephilosopherDavidHume,humanitywastherightsubjectforphilosophybecausewecanexaminehumanbehaviorandsofindrealevidenceofhowpeoplethinkandfeel.Andfromthatwecanmakejudgmentsaboutthesocietiesweliveinandmakeconcretesuggestionsabouthowtheycanbeimproved,foruniversalbenefit.

  Hume'senquiryintothenatureofknowledgelaidthefoundationsforthescientificmethod-thepursuitoftruththroughexperiment.HisfriendandfellowresidentofEdinburgh,AdamSmith,famouslyappliedthestudyofmankindtothewaysinwhichmankinddoesbusiness.Trade,heargued,wasaformofinfrmation.Inpursuingourownintereststhroughtradinginmarkets,weallcometobenefiteachother.

  Smith'sideahasdominatedmodernviewsofeconomics.Italsohaswideapplications.Hewasoneofthephilosopherstopointoutthatnationscanbecomerich,freeandpowerfulthroughpeace,tradeandinvention.

  AlthoughtheScottishEnlightenmentendedalongtimeago,theideaswhichevolvedatthattimestillunderpin(构成……的基础)ourtheoriesofhumanexchangeandenquiry.ItalsoexistsinScotlanditselfinaneducationaltraditionthatcombinesacademicexcellencewithorientation(方向).

CeasingtoWearTies

  1It'suseless.It'sdirty.Itspreadsdisease.That'swhytheBritishMedicalAssociationintheUKrecentlycalledforhospitaldoctorstostopwearingties.

  2Thatleadstoanotherquestion.Whydoesanyonewearatie?

Tiesservenopurpose.Theydonotcoveranypartofyourbodyandkeepyouwarm.Theyalwaysseemtogetcoveredinfoodstains.Perhapsthatisthepurposeofthetie.Itletseveryoneknow whatyoujustate.

  3Tieshaveanoddhistory.SoldiersfromCroatia,inEasternEurope,servedasmercenaries(雇佣军)invariousconflictsinthe17thcentury.Theywereidentifiedbybrightlycoloredpiecesofsilkwornaroundtheneck.Knownascravats(围巾),thesebecameapopularfashioniteminFranceandevertuallyevolvedintothetie.

  4It'saninterestingstory,butitdoesn'ttelluswhymenwanttoputuselesspiecesofclothorsilkaroundtheirnecks.Theanswerseemstobeaboutidentification(身份证明).Inthe19th-centuryBritain,tieswereusedbyuniversities,militaryregiments(团),sportsclubs,schoolsandgentleman'sclubs.Eachtiewasinaparticularsetofcolorswhichidentifiedthewearerasamemberofthatorganization.WearingtieswasalsothemarkofBritain'smostpowerfulclasses.Thatmadethetieitselfasymbolofpowerandrespect.Andthatledittobeadoptedbyamuchlargerclass-thebusinessclass.

  5Youcannotwearatieifyouworkwithmachinery.Sowearingatiebecameasignthatyouwereamanwhousedhisbraintomakealiving,ratherthanhishands.Itshowedyouwereserious.Itshowedyouwereaprofessional.Itmeantthateveryonewhowantedajobinbusinesshadtowearone.Itwasjustimpossibletotakeseriouslyamanwhodidnotwearapieceofcoloredsilkaroundhisneck.Thisishowmillionsofpeoplecametoweartiesacrosstheworld.

  6Isthereafutureforties?

Thesignsarenotpromising.Manypoliticalleaders,includingBritishPrimeMinisterTonyBlair,nowgowithoutties.
